This book introduces statistical data analysis using R programming, covering tools like descriptive statistics, regression, ANOVA, and non-parametric tests. It covers essential statistical tools, including descriptive statistics, probability distributions, and hypothesis testing, with practical examples and solved exercises. It introduces both built-in library packages and manual coding solutions, offering flexibility and clarity for learners. Featuring numerous tables, diagrams, and hands-on programming exercises, this book ensures ease of understanding and practical mastery of R for statistical analysis.
- Comprehensive coverage of statistical tools, including descriptive statistics, regression, ANOVA, and non-parametric tests.
- Includes dual programming approach, in-built library packages and manual coding solutions.
- Focus on graphics and data visualisation for effective interpretation of results.
- Practical R code examples and solved exercises for hands-on learning.
This book is for undergraduate and postgraduate students, researchers, and professionals in fields such as statistics, computer science, business analytics, public health, psychology, economics, and environmental science.
